1928 Print Castle Ethiopia Portuguese Ruins Architecture Fortress Defense NGMA1 XAP6 To the right of the"What Stormy Scenes Have Been Enacted Under the Walls of These Ruins at Gondar" This is an original 1928 black and white halftone print of the Portuguese ruins of the Christian castle at Gondar, built in the Sixteenth century in Ethiopia to resist the incursion of the Mohammedans.
